Handover: Addressly widget maintenance

Taking over from the previous maintainer as of this sprint. The Addressly autocomplete widget exposes a plugin hook for custom suggestion ranking; plugin authors should target the v4 interface, as v3 is deprecated next quarter. Rate limiting is enforced server-side, so plugins need no throttling logic of their own. The widget's default runtime configuration is listed below.

settings of fahag-haduf:
[ulaox]
port = 8443
region = south-2
host = ulaox.lumiccorp.internal
timeout_ms = 500
retries = 8

## Authentication

Mergeline resolves calendar sync conflicts between the Planwise and Daybook backends. When two edits collide, the resolver picks the later server timestamp and logs the loser to the conflict ledger. All resolver calls go through the internal Clockgate service; unauthenticated requests are dropped, not queued. New team members: never commit credentials, pull them from the vault, and rotate on team changes. For local development only, use the Clockgate key provided on the next line.

API key for bageg-kajef: vxb2-ss

Subject: DR drill next Thursday — Echohall audio-guide app

Hi, welcome aboard. Next Thursday we're running the quarterly disaster-recovery drill for Echohall, the audio-guide app used at the Marlenfield exhibits. As a contractor you'll shadow the restore of the tour-content database and the narration asset store into the standby region. No action needed beforehand, but please read the drill plan on the wiki. During the exercise you'll be asked to unseal the backup vault; the recovery passphrase for that step is below.

recovery phrase for kahif-tagag: ulavan-oliax-ulaath-sorys-aldius-kaseth

**Onboarding: Corvello Broker Upgrade Track**

Welcome! Your first security review will likely be the Corvello message-broker upgrade — we're jumping two major versions, so expect churn in the auth plugins and TLS defaults. Heads up: the old cluster still accepts legacy credentials until cutover, which is exactly the kind of thing we want your eyes on. Drill notes live in the upgrade wiki. To open the sealed review environment for the broker configs, enter the recovery passphrase below.

strongbox words: druvan-lamys-eliius-jorax-istox-soreth-ulays-gilix-ralix-oliiel-norwyn-casvan-praius